Undergraduate Drafting & Design Engineering Degrees at Highline

The following degree levels are offered in drafting & design engineering at Highline,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Associate’s 5
Undergraduate Certificate 2

Highline Drafting & Design Engineering Associate’s Degrees

During the most recent reporting year, Highline College awarded 5 associate’s degrees in drafting & design engineering.

Highline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

$4,772 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$3,445 $3,742
Fees $1,030 $1,590
